Proficient with the Raspberry Pi computer and Raspian operating system.
Proficient in C coding using Linux as the operating system.
Proficient with command line operation of a Linux operating system.
Familiarity with git.
Be available to support the scheduled lab sections for CIS*1500.
Demonstrated knowledge of the subject area.
Must have excellent written skills and be able to effectively critique (in writing) student programming assignments.
The ability to communicate computer science concepts to students effectively, both in written form and verbally.
Must be available to support scheduled office hours throughout the entire semester, weekly meetings, and be available to moderate online forums.
Must be available to invigilate the sit-down written final exam.
As per the Collective Agreement, must be enrolled as an undergraduate student in the SEMESTER semester.